应用介绍
Kiro 是亚马逊推出的 AI 辅助智能开发环境(IDE),以 spec-driven development(规格驱动开发) 与 agent hooks(代理钩子) 为核心,旨在帮助开发者将点子迅速转化为规范明确、可维护、可交付的代码成果。这让开发从「快速原型」迈入「可生产部署」变得更顺畅、更可靠。
目前处于 Public Preview 阶段,可免费使用,兼容 macOS、Windows 与 Linux 系统,并能无缝导入 VS Code 配置与插件。
核心功能
1. 规格驱动开发(Specs)
开发者通过自然语言提示描述需求,Kiro 会自动生成包含用户故事、接受条件、技术设计和任务列表的结构化规格文档。这帮助 AI 清晰理解目标并执行开发。
2. 智能代理钩子(Agent Hooks)
钩子机制可在文件保存、创建、删除等事件发生时自动触发脚本或任务执行(如生成测试、更新文档、代码审查等),如同经验丰富的开发助理默默执行日常维护。
3. 直观的代理聊天 & 模式切换
-
Vibe 模式:以聊天方式即时生成代码,适合快速试验与原型制作。
-
Spec 模式:更注重规范与流程,从需求到实现都内嵌工程最佳实践。
-
支持多模型选择(如 Claude Sonnet 3.7 / 4)与上下文多模态输入(截图、架构图等)。
4. VS Code 兼容性
基于 Code OSS 构建,Kiro 支持 Open VSX 插件、主题与用户设置导入,许多 VS Code 用户可直接上手。
5. 富集上下文能力
通过 Model Context Protocol(MCP)连接文档、API、数据库、设计稿等资源,使 AI 理解更完整、响应更精准。
6. 自动化 & 安全集成
支持自动化测试、代码质量检测、敏感信息扫描等任务;提供企业级安全功能,比如 IAM 集成与审计日志(预期)。
Kiro 不只是一个 AI 代码补全工具,而是内嵌工程规范和开发流程的智能 IDE。
它打破了「vibe coding 只是原型」的局限,将“灵感——规格——代码——验证”自然串联,降低 AI 编程的后期维护成本。若你在寻找一款适合从创意验证到团队交付的现代 IDE,Kiro 提供了当前最完整的 AI 解决方案。
截图预览

历史版本
暂无历史版本



